Hi speteytas ,
ASHOST is your ECC/application server hostname (e.g. sapr3abap.serv.corp.net), CLIENT is your 3 digit client id (like 200, 310, 520, etc.), SYSNR is your two digit system number (normally it is 00)
ASHOST='sapxxxxx'
CLIENT='x00'
